The Nitty-Gritty: Deposits, Limits, and the ‘Oops’ Factor

So how does it actually work? You go to the cashier, select ‘Pay by Phone’, enter your number. They send a text. You reply ‘YES’. The money (usually between £10 and £30) goes on your next phone bill. Simple.

Here is the catch though. The limit is low. You cannot deposit £500 this way. It’s usually capped at £30 or £40 per transaction and maybe £100 a day. That is perfect for me because it stops me from going overboard. It’s like having a built-in budget.

Also, and this is important, you cannot withdraw winnings to your phone bill. You need a different method for that. Bank transfer or PayPal. So don’t get caught out. You win £200 on a pay by phone bill casino uk 2026 instant play slot, you need to link a bank account to get it out. It’s a bit annoying, but it keeps the system secure.

One thing I hate is the ‘Oops, I forgot I did that’ moment. Because the charge goes on your bill, you might not feel the pain until the end of the month. That’s a double-edged sword. It helps with impulse control (you can’t deposit more than your phone limit), but it also means you could be surprised by your bill.

FAQ: The Stuff You Actually Need to Know

Can I use Pay by Phone Bill for withdrawals?

No. You cannot withdraw to your phone bill. You need to set up a bank transfer or e-wallet (like PayPal or Skrill) to get your winnings out. It’s a one-way street for deposits only.

What is the minimum deposit?

Usually £10. Some sites let you do £5, but £10 is the standard for phone bill deposits. It keeps the transaction fee low for the casino.

Are UKGC licensed casinos using this?

Yes. Most of the big UKGC ones like Casumo, LeoVegas, and 888 Casino offer it. It is a regulated payment method. Just make sure the site has the UKGC logo at the bottom before you deposit.

Does it work for iPhone and Android?

Yes. It works on both. The system uses SMS verification, which every phone can do. No special app needed.

Is there a daily limit?

Yes. Most operators cap it at £100 per day. Some go to £150. But you are usually limited to 2-3 deposits per day. It’s designed for smaller, casual play.
